Before the playoffs can get underway we had a tie for the last playoff spot. Eddy's Royals and Daren's Astros split their matchups in the regular season with the Royals beating the Astros to force this play in game. So let's see what happened. Daren's Astros 9 Eddy's Royals 2Real life Clayton Kershaw may struggle in the post season but virtual Kershaw got the job done today and got the Astros past the Royals and into the playoffs. Kershaw gave up a solo homer to the second batter he faced in the game to Ketel Marte but that would be the only run he would allow in the game. The Astros bats came to life in the 4th inning. After walks to J.T. Realmuto, Cody Bellinger, and Jose Abreu, Shohei Ohtani came up with the bases loaded and hit a 2 run single. Gleybar Torres followed that with a 2 run triple and Mike Trout closed the inning out with another 2 run triple to give the Astros a 6-1 lead. The Astros would tack on a couple of runs later and would end up winning the game 9-2. The Astros will move on to face Prior's Tigers in the Wild Card Round of the playoffs.
